HomeMy WebLinkAboutResolution 2019-012 RESOLUTION NO. 2019-012 A R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F NORTH RICHLAND HILLS TO AUTHORIZE THE APPLICATION OF THE FY2020 GRANT FROM THE OFFICE OF THE GOVERNOR TO CONTINUE THE NORTH TEXAS ANTI-GANG CENTER SERVING AS THE FIDUCIARY AND SPONSORING AGENCY. WHEREAS, Law Enforcement Agencies in the North Texas region desire to continue the North Texas Anti-Gang Center to disrupt and dismantle organized criminal activities by gangs operating in the Metroplex and surrounding areas and have requested that the City of North Richland Hills apply for a continuation grant from the Office of the Governor to fund the program; and WHEREAS, The City of North Richland Hills, Texas possesses legal authority to apply for FY2020 Grant #2848905 from the Texas Governor's Office Criminal Justice Division (CJD) to continue the North Texas Anti-Gang Center program; and WHEREAS, The City of North Richland Hills, as grantee, will coordinate and manage the grant, to include payment and reimbursement of expenditures necessary to continue the multi-agency North Texas Anti-Gang Center in operational status, and will receive 10% of Modified Total Direct Costs as an administrative fee for such services; and WHEREAS, The City Council of North Richland Hills finds it in the best interest of the citizens of North Richland Hills to authorize the application of the grant to continue the North Texas Anti-Gang Center, to accept the funds from the Office of the Governor and to serve as.a fiduciary and sponsoring agency for the grant; N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ED, B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F NORTH RICHLAND HILLS, TEXAS, THAT: SECTION 1. The City Council of North Richland Hills hereby finds that the recitals set forth above are true and correct and are incorporated into this Resolution as if written herein. SECTION 2. The City Council of North Richland Hills agrees to continue the North Texas Anti-Gang Center to disrupt and dismantle organized criminal activities by gangs operating in the Metroplex and surrounding areas in anticipation of reimbursement from the Office of the Governor. SECTION 3. The City Council of North Richland Hills designates the Public Safety Director as the grantee's authorized official. The authorized official is given the power to apply for, accept, reject, alter or terminate the grant on behalf of the North Texas Anti-Gang Center and to serve as the fiduciary and sponsoring agency for the grant. The City Council of North Richland Hills agrees that in the event of loss or misuse of CJD funds or failure to comply with all CJD award requirements may result in suspension or termination of award funds, the repayment of award funds, and/or other remedies available by law. SECTION 5. That this Resolution shall take effect and be in full force and effect from and after the date of its adoption, and it is so resolved; and all Resolutions of the City Council of the City in conflict herewith are hereby amended or repealed to the extent of such conflict. PASSED AND APPROVED on this 25th day of February, 2019.
